System solution 3
Note! If necessary the external components must be fused using accessory 086U9685 FUSE TO EXTERNAL
COMPONENT according to the installation instructions supplied with the accessory. The tables below give
the components referred to.
For system solution 3, select the following in menu SERVICE\AUX. HEATER\EXTERNAL ADDITION:
EXT.AUX.HEATER = ON
REV.V. HOT WATER = EXT
